微信小程序开发全解析:基础、技巧与未来趋势
青衣网络-www.ra0.cn:微信小程序开发全解析:基础、技巧与未来趋势
目录: 1. 微信小程序简介 - 微信小程序的定义与特点 - 小程序在现代商业中的作用 2. 开发前的准备 - 注册流程和必备工具 - 环境搭建及配置要求 3. 核心技术剖析 - 小程序的编程语言及其框架 - 界面布局与样式设计 4. 功能实现与优化 - 常用API的使用 - 性能优化实践 5. 案例分析 - 成功案例分享 - 失败经验总结 6. 常见问题解答 - 技术难题解决方案 - 运营策略建议 7. 未来展望 - 新技术的融合趋势 - 行业发展前景预测
正文:
1. 微信小程序简介 - 微信小程序的定义与特点 微信小程序,作为一种轻量级的应用,依托于微信生态系统,以其无需下载安装、使用即走的特性迅速赢得用户的青睐。它具备跨平台的能力,可以在不同设备上提供一致的用户体验。 - 小程序在现代商业中的作用 在商业领域,小程序成为连接用户与服务的新桥梁,无论是线上购物、预约服务还是线下体验,都能通过小程序实现快速触达。
2. 开发前的准备 - 注册流程和必备工具 开发者首先需要注册成为微信小程序开发者,并获取相应的开发权限。同时,准备微信开发者工具用于代码编写、调试和预览。 - 环境搭建及配置要求 环境搭建包括安装微信开发者工具、配置项目文件结构和熟悉开发文档,确保开发环境的稳定和高效。
3. 核心技术剖析 - 小程序的编程语言及其框架 JavaScript是小程序的主要编程语言,而WXML和WXSS分别作为标记语言和样式语言,构成了小程序开发的三大核心技术。 - 界面布局与样式设计 合理的布局和美观的样式设计是吸引用户的关键。开发者需要掌握Flexbox等布局技术,以及如何利用WXSS进行样式定义。
4. 功能实现与优化 - 常用API的使用 API是小程序与外界交互的接口,如支付、位置、数据存储等,熟练掌握这些API对于开发功能强大的小程序至关重要。 - 性能优化实践 性能优化不仅关系到用户体验,还直接影响到小程序的推广效果。包括代码压缩、图片懒加载、数据缓存等多方面的优化措施。
5. 案例分析 - 成功案例分享 分析一些成功的小程序案例,理解它们成功的背后逻辑,为开发者提供启示和借鉴。 - 失败经验总结 从失败的小程序项目中吸取教训,避免在未来的开发过程中重蹈覆辙。
6. 常见问题解答 - 技术难题解决方案 针对开发过程中可能遇到的技术问题,提供专业的解决方案和建议。 - 运营策略建议 除了技术层面,运营策略同样重要。讨论如何结合市场趋势制定有效的运营计划。
7. 未来展望 - 新技术的融合趋势 探讨人工智能、大数据等新兴技术与小程序结合的可能性和未来发展趋势。 - 行业发展前景预测 对小程序行业的未来发展进行预测,帮助开发者把握时代脉搏,抓住机遇。
问答: 问:微信小程序适合哪些类型的业务? 答:微信小程序适合多种类型的业务,尤其是那些需要快速触达用户、提供即时服务的业务类型,如电商、餐饮、生活服务、教育、旅游等。
问:如何提升小程序的用户留存率? 答:提升用户留存率可以从多个角度出发,包括但不限于优化用户体验、定期更新内容、推出会员制度、利用社交属性增强互动等。